Commercial Renovation Construction in Laredo, Texas

Commercial renovations in Laredo often involve properties that have been in continuous use for years — serving a family-owned business, a community institution, or a professional practice that cannot shut down for construction without real financial consequence. We plan renovations around the owner's operational calendar, not the other way around. That means sequencing demolition and reconstruction phases to maintain access during business hours, coordinating utility outages to the shortest necessary windows, and communicating progress daily in the language the owner and their staff use at work.
